The 2024 Toronto Argonauts season is scheduled to be the 66th season for the team in the Canadian Football League and their 151st year of existence. The Argonauts will attempt to qualify for the playoffs for the fourth consecutive year and win their league-leading 19th Grey Cup championship.
The 2024 CFL season is scheduled to be the fourth season for head coach Ryan Dinwiddie and the fifth season for Michael Clemons as general manager.[1][2]
Offseason
CFL National Draft
The 2024 CFL Draft is scheduled to take place in the spring of 2024.[3] The Argonauts are scheduled to have ten selections in the eight-round draft. Not including traded picks, the team will select seventh in each round of the draft after finishing first in the 2023 league standings, but not qualifying for the 110th Grey Cup game.[4]

Regular season
The Argonauts are scheduled to play nine regular season home games in Toronto for the first time since 2018.[5] The team was the designated host for Touchdown Atlantic games in 2019, 2022, and 2023, while the 2020 CFL season was cancelled and the 2021 CFL season had every team hosting seven home games.
